The thrills and chills of winter sports are set to breathe new life into the sports commentary to greet the 2022 Winter Olympics in Beijing.
Anticipating the demand for fresh talent, Sina Sports hosted the reality show Sports Voice to select new sports commentators, and the show just ushered in its final competition in Beijing on Friday.
Twenty candidates selected nationwide attended the final. Yao Quan from Shanghai has taken the crown and will serve as a professional commentator for Sina Sports in the next year.
The competition lasted three months and welcomed entries from all candidates interested in commentary on sports, including soccer, basketball, winter sports and running.
